Canuck Cocktails
Mosaic Social Dining Lounge Nothing could be more strong and free than Cooper Tardivel’s award-winning True North martini. Tardivel concocted the drink using a maple dessert wine from Jost, garnished with maple-candied apple balls. “It’s a dessert cocktail…in other words, great for warming up in the ski lodge after a gold medal run,” writes Tardivel.
